Sherlock Contextual Classification
Prediction: Nuclear Transient
The transient is synonymous with 2MASXJ12223118%2B0756001; an r=17.15 mag galaxy found in the NED-D/SDSS catalogues. Its located 0.6" (1.8 Kpc) from the galaxy core. A host distance of 631.0 Mpc(z=0.139) implies a m - M = 39.00.
